Fiorina Finally Concedes to Senator Barbara Boxer
California Republican Senate candidate Carly Fiorina appears at California GOP election night headquarters in Irvine, Calif., Tuesday, Nov. 2, 2010. (AP Photo/Reed Saxon)
News outlets were quick to call it last night for incumbent Democrat Barbara Boxer, but it took until this morning for her challenger, Republican Carly Fiorina, to publicly concede the race.
Speaking to reporters, Fiorina said she made the call to congratulate Boxer, and called for Democrats and Republicans to set aside their differences and work together, according to the Sacramento Bee.
